A wrapper for speedtest.net to get time-series data on local bandwidth availability.
Project description
bandwidth-monitor
A wrapper for speedtest.net to get time-series data on local bandwidth availability.
As a default, the scheduler will run hourly at the top of the hour and store output in a local sqlite3 database named bandwidth.db.
Inspired by @jsphWllng’s article “Monitor your internet with python”.
Usage
$ pip install --user git+https://github.com/mburszley/bandwidth-monitor.git@main#egg=bandwidth-monitor
$ python -m bandwidth_monitor
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for bandwidth_monitor-0.3.0-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| a0c5b1654c01cd8031c6b6f370645adbb7b7caaf6e6e35840b1f22d90b06d829 |
|
MD5 | b8d5e8bc5ed6330b4c89edd326aa8f84 |
|
BLAKE2b-256 | 94c87bfe7a79e769e02f75f970a756aca687560b58af73e63391c2d228411039 |